Creating a wordpress theme from scratch pdf

To get your dream website, you can create a wordpress theme from scratch instead of installing one from the official theme directory. Wordpress site creation learn how to create your own website from scratch using wordpress without knowing development 3. If you dont like the video or need more instructions, then continue reading. May 03, 2020 i have listed the required steps and discussed the important aspects of creating wordpress theme. As such, this tutorial will discuss how to create a wordpress theme. The beginners manual is perfect for beginners or people with no experience who want to learn how to build a website from scratch and the foundational skills for building a highquality personal or business website. Well write our own html, css, and php to create the basic foundation for a wordpress theme. In the past, you had to follow the wordpress codex and have a decent coding knowledge to build a custom wordpress theme. The fact that this platform is used in 25% of the internet websites certify its undeniable popularity, and at the same time helps to understand why developers not using wordpress are wasting a huge opportunity. In this chapter, you will learn the elemental components of a wordpress theme. Learn how to build a theme from scratch, create the folder and the necessary files to install and activate a custom theme.

Create a responsive, mobilefirst wordpress theme smashing. With make s powerful drag and drop page builder and hundreds of customizer options, you can effortlessly brand your site without touching a line of code. It gives you hundreds of latest options to design your theme beautifully. The theme s subdirectory holds all of the theme s stylesheet files, template files, and optional functions file functions. Well to me making a wordpress website is a very simple thing to do if you get familiar with dashboard tools. Get a domain name and webhosting, install wordpress, create pages, assign a menu, get a free theme, install elementor as page builder and build your pages one by one. Get this detailed and easy to follow step by step guide for building your own website using the worlds best platform.

The first is renaming the main if you have more that one file to style. Rather than plunging right into building pages, a little planning can go a long way. Do you want to create a custom wordpress theme from scratch. By the end of the course, you will understand which wordpress tags are needed to translate your htmlcss. In this first section, well create the files for the new theme, set up its basic styles and create a header and a footer. Its not too late to join the developers building the themes that power the web. This is a pdf demo of the book, wordpress themes in depth. Thousands of small businesses and online stores call home. Using a starter enables you to build on a solid framework, without having to worry about the complexities involved in coding a theme from scratch. How to get your designs and functionality into wordpress. That said, if you can code, and like to code, id recommend you take a look at the genesis theme from premium theme maker studiopress.

How to create and customize a wordpress child theme. How create a wordpress theme from scratch basic intro. Creating something that both looks and functions exactly the way you want is a. Tutorial for beginners on how to create wordpress theme from scratch easily yourself.

Whatever the reason you are here today, this wordpress tutorial will introduce you to the basics of creating a wordpress theme from html. If not, follow this easy stepbystep guide to setup iis, php, mysql and wordpress, all on your windows computer. The center column provides some of the useful links such as creating a blog post, creating a page and view the front end of your website. Wordpress development for noobs is a fun and exciting course that you can take online through these articles in order to learn how to build your own wordpress sites. This is the file wordpress will call in the case of not finding any template as a start page. There are three key reasons why youd want to create your own wordpress theme. Wordpress plugins allow user to modify, customize and enhance the website according to your needs. May 05, 2014 lets learn how to create a wordpress theme by hand, from scratch.

I just launched a complete theme development course that will teach how you to make your first theme from scratch. For more details, see our step by step guide on how to install a wordpress. However, you must be conversant with basic htmlcssjs prototype to build your own themes from scratch. Wordpress is a widely used opensource content management system cms around the globe. Here are some steps to help you succeed when creating a website from scratch. It simply contains a comment that alerts wordpress that a theme exists here. While we discussed a few of the reasons above, lets dive a little deeper into the topic. This guide helps you get started from the very beginning with stepbystep instructions and helpful tips. In this first section, well create the files for the new theme, set up its basic styles and create. The folder you create needs a unique and descriptive name to ensure it doesnt clash with any other plugin. How to create a wordpress theme from scratch compete themes. Meaning, you need to be able to build basically anything a client asks you to, and not be dependent on things that were already built by others. Specifically, you will take a look at the required files for a theme index.

It took a while for it to gain traction, but things took off once it got some attention from being featured on other websites. In todays tutorial well be talking about creating a wordpress plugin that extracts and displays products from an external oscommerce shop database. Steps for creating wordpress theme from scratch by coding. The formats that a book includes are shown at the top right corner of this page. Learning wordpress isnt all about copy and pasting its about learning web basics first, before anything else. Developing a wordpress theme from scratch no prior knowledge of wordpress required. You could build the best wordpress theme in the world, but it wont matter unless people know about it and use it. Start with theme files, styles, header and footer if youre following along. The style sheet is the defining file of the theme for wordpress. Wordpress is the most popular blogging system on the web and allows updating, customizing and managing the website from its backend cms and.

Beaver themer is an addon plugin for beaver builder, so you will need both plugins for this article first, you need to install and activate the beaver builder and beaver themer plugins. How to create a wordpress theme from scratch php t. It is rock solid and perfect for coders who wanna create custom wordpress child themes. Next, you need to choose the start from scratch option out of two given options. Ready to build your own wordpress theme from scratch, with all the bells and whistles. Beginners guide to developing a wordpress theme dreamhost. Jun 28, 2012 first, consider what you want to achieve with your wordpress theme, which user group you are targeting, and what their needs are. Dec 24, 2015 there is so much you can do when creating your own theme we couldnt nearly cover it all. Create a free website and get access to professional themes, 3 gb of storage space, community support, and more. Wordpress theme development tutorial step by step vegibit. A wordpress theme needs only two files to exist style. An easy solution is to select a wordpress theme that leverages the expertise of a creative genius. Below, we cover simple steps to create a basic wordpress theme.

Ever since i started using adobe dreamweaver, when it was dreamweaver cs3, i have been excited to see what each new version of the tool has to offer. How to create wordpress plugin from scratch wp plugin. Building wordpress sites with adobe dreamweaver cc create. Plus, you are getting a topnotch education in building wordpress themes on the side. Designing wordpress themes by example master thesis alfonso. In this tutorial, we will take you through a stepbystep process of writing codes that result in a completely functioning wordpress theme. Most leanpub books are available in pdf for computers, epub for phones and tablets and mobi for kindle. Creating a website from scratch is a big undertaking, but if you follow these 11 steps and use the resources provided by, youll be prepared to make a great one. Mar 02, 2018 do you have a wordpress development environment ready on your computer.

Add fullwidth banners, columns, and galleries to showcase your best work. Any website that you intend to make updates to can benefit from a cms. If youre looking to add some custom functionality to your wordpress website and no plugin is available in the market, check out this step by step guide on how to create a wordpress plugin from scratch. This is the second part of our guide to creating a wordpress theme from scratch. And wordpress should the obvious choice as we are creating a wordpress page template. Building a wordpress theme from scratch a stepbystep guide to getting your design into wordpress. Everything i know as a software developer without a degree. If youre interested in learning how to make wp themes, ive got some great news for you. It offers you advance theme, website design options like custom widget area design, custom page design etc. There is so much you can do when creating your own theme we couldnt nearly cover it. Feb 14, 2015 first lesson of the series wordpress 101 for beginners developers. A starter theme is a barebones wordpress theme that you can use a basis to create your own. Wordpress 8 wordpress is an open source content management system cms, which allows the users to build dynamic websites and blogs. This is one of the two required files for a wordpress theme the other being style.

Perhaps you are just wondering how to convert a clients html design into a fullyfledged wordpress theme. If you need more features, you can choose from one of three affordable plans. Beginners guide to creating wordpress themes from scratch. It can also be modified to change your entire websites look and feel. Creating a wordpress theme from scratch will show you how to convert your htmlcss design into a wordpress website.

How to create a website with wordpress from scratch udemy. How to create a wordpress theme offline from scratch. Jun 15, 2014 in this lesson we learn how to create a wordpress theme by hand, from scratch. So basically i create a unique wordpress theme from scratch for any project.

To design your own website theme from scratch you can read our detailed article on how to create a wordpress theme from scratch. Tutorial theme creating a wordpress theme from scratch shows how to create a very basic wordpress theme, add in bootstrap styles and scripts, separate header and footer output into their. You can build on top of an existing theme or framework without having to write a theme from scratch. Editing a wordpress blog with dreamweaver cs5 is a very detailed walkthrough of what it takes to run wordpress locally and edit theme files in dreamweaver. So, were going to look at how themes are structured, creation of the core files and splitting up that index. Using content editable elements in javascript react january 22nd, 2019. This second part on creating a wordpress theme from scratch shows how to create a very basic wordpress theme, add in bootstrap styles and. The first step to creating your wordpress plugin is making a folder to store all your files.

Understanding bits, bytes, bases, and writing a hex dump in javascript node january 4th, 2019. I create value every day as a wordpress developer in minneapolis, and i think wordpress is a perfect web. Youll also discover how to set up a local development environment,and add wordpress tags to your design. Wordpress themes live in subdirectories of the wordpress themes directory wpcontentthemes by default which cannot be directly moved using the wpconfig. Listed below are seven reasons devlkunge a wordpress user should devloinge writing a wordpress plugin. How to create a simple wordpress store online for free. Create the file and put it along with the rest, then add to it the following.

However, the process might not be as difficult as you have previously imagined. But thanks to new wordpress theme generators, now anyone can create a completely custom wordpress theme within an hour no coding knowledge needed. Jan 10, 2018 perhaps you are just wondering how to convert a clients html design into a fullyfledged wordpress theme. Create website and templates from scratch or you can modify our stunning predesigned templates. With each plan youll get a custom domain name, more space for your files, and priority support. How to create a simple wordpress store online for free the internet is one of the most fertile grounds on which you can build a business to sell your products or services. Nov 30, 2019 its up to you that you like to create a theme from scratch or use a sample theme. In the following tutorial i will guide you through the entire process of creating a wordpress starter theme from scratch, integrating sass and bootstrap. Master the craft of wordpress theme development by creating project based themes 4. In chapter two, i showed you how to do this for a child theme, but the header of your css file for the parent theme should look like this, and if the file has to be named style. One of the best things about wordpress is that supports themes that can be created by a wide group of.

Basicaly, a wordpress plugin is a more or less standalone piece of code that can be executed in different sections and stages within a page or site. Nov 05, 2019 a wordpress theme allows you to have a consistent layout for your webpages and posts. Jan, 2020 in order to build a wordpress theme from scratch, as we stated above you need to know various programming languages and technologies. Following on from the recent article on psd to html, this tutorial will look at taking a htmlcss template and turning it into a functioning wordpress theme. However, keep in mind that aggregating a new directory to the themes folder will not make wordpress understand that there is a new theme that you can use. With these considerations, you can create a list of useful elements for your layout. Mar 04, 2019 creating a wordpress theme for scratch is doable, and best results will be possible for those who have concise understanding of web design, everyone else there is plenty of fun to be had in creating your own wp theme regardless, enjoy the process and you might develop a skill for yourself that could potentially become the 2nd job youve. One of the smartest things i did when starting my theme business was to release a free theme. Building wordpress themes you can sell smashing magazine. How to make a wordpress website easy tutorial create. Developing a wordpress theme from scratch tania rascia. Developing in dreamweaver cc i have mamp installed on my machine as a local web server environment, which allows me to run a wordpress site locally to tweak some of the serverbased functionality for instance, modifying php files and creating databases and configure settings associated with a wordpress site. According to the author of this book, a theme is nothing but a.

It includes the customize your site button which allows customizing your wordpress theme. Aug 10, 2018 creating a website from scratch is a big undertaking, but if you follow these 11 steps and use the resources provided by wordpress. Throughout the years, dreamweaver has evolved to adapt to my needs as a designer and developer. Editing a wordpress theme with adobe dreamweaver cs5 is a fourpart series on editing not building from scratch wordpress themes using dreamweaver. Mar 01, 2018 ready to build your own wordpress theme from scratch, with all the bells and whistles.

Creating a wordpress theme for scratch is doable, and best results will be possible for those who have concise understanding of web design, everyone else there is plenty of fun to be had in creating your own wp theme regardless, enjoy the process and you might develop a skill for yourself that could potentially become the 2nd job youve been looking for. How to create a wordpress plugin from scratch a step by. Create and edit your ideal wordpress theme in dreamweaver. Jun, 2018 creating a website from scratch is isnt an easy task, but having a plan and the right platform for support can make the process run a lot smoother.

When you create a wordpress theme, you choose how that content will be displayed. How to create a custom wordpress theme without any code. If its a restaurant website, you want to be able to add and update menus. In future lessons well learn about all of the different pages and templates we can add to our theme in order to gain fine grain control. In this lesson we learn how to create a wordpress theme by hand, from scratch. With building a wordpress theme from scratch, youll learn. It seems like most of the people that claim to be wordpress developers are actually wordpress implementers, meaning they take readymade wordpress themes, add some style to it, add a logo, add a bunch of wordpress plugins and walla they have a site.

An example of a css file for wordpress, which will define the theme. The first step consists of installing wordpress on your computer, also known as installing wordpress locally. To solve this problem, we will need at least two new files. Wordpress themes code, and some basics of slanging html and css within a wordpress theme.

As you may know, wordpress installs all themes in the themes directory, located inside the wpcontent folder. Using this list, you can plan your theme by sketching the layout at various screen sizes. This is the perfect guide to start even if you are completely new to wordpress. Learn to create wordpress themes by building 10 projects. Creating a custom wordpress theme from scratch is no small feat. Wordpress was originally built as a blogging platform, but is now what is known as a cms content management system. The structure of a wordpress theme is fairly simple, i like to start with the css file. How to create a wordpress theme from scratch complete video series. By breaking the process down into stages and using the information on the codex documentation site, pretty much anyone can create a new theme. So, lets read this tutorial guide and learn how to create wordpress theme from scratch. Todays dreamweaver cc incorporates even more features to streamline my workflow when building wordpress sites for my customers.

Creating an awesome wordpress website 7 leverage other peoples creative genius ok, so you do not consider yourself very creative. For that reason, basically any project i take, will be built with a starter theme. If there were, i would still be coding wordpress themes from scratch. The intuitive wordpress has become the most popular cms content management system, both by individuals and by companies. You can either choose go with sample template as well if you want to bypass the scratch things for now. The process of creating wordpress themes from scratch is a sixstep process. This is because of the fact that your customer base is potentially in the order of millions of prospective buyers who are not restricted by physical location. Building a wordpress theme by joseph erickson pdfipadkindle. To begin to develop our theme, we can create a new folder with any name we want dont use special characters or spaces. Thousands of small businesses and online stores call wordpress.

1180 688 1249 1125 393 348 973 756 1148 115 100 268 1238 601 1473 406 186 1228 712 1134 81 1166 1027 1042 944 325 121 539 1040 235 461 259 975 122 153 216 1294 1086 683 1428 336 254 417 978 1425 326 497 664 1422 874